In this extracurricular internship, you will have the opportunity to learn and contribute to activities supporting new production programs, helping the team monitor the alignment between actual operational costs and Business Plan targets, while also supporting reviews of legacy programs. You will also take part in process improvement initiatives, collaborating with the IT team to develop and enhance dashboards and digital tools that improve operational effectiveness, problem solving, and decision-making.Job Description

Essential Responsibilities:

  • Support the Program Management team in monitoring both legacy and new production programs

  • Collect, consolidate, and analyze operational and financial data to track actual costs versus Business Plan assumptions

  • Support cost control and profitability analysis activities, identifying gaps, trends, and potential areas for improvement

  • Contribute to the evaluation of revenue enhancement opportunities across commercial service programs

  • Prepare reports, presentations, and performance summaries for internal program reviews and management discussions

  • Liaise with Operations, Finance, Commercial, and other cross-functional teams to ensure data consistency and alignment on program performance

  • Support the development, update, and improvement of dashboards and reporting tools used to monitor program cost and operational metrics

  • Collaborate with the IT team to enhance existing digital solutions and facilitate operational activities through process simplification and automation

  • Get practice in program management processes, business analysis, and cross-functional team collaboration
